2012 Year in Review


Well, it’s been another great year for the Babbage Simmel staff and alumni.  We did tons of training and certification testing this year, with Visual Studio taking the crown for the most trained subject.  We taught twice as many Visual Studio courses in 2012 as the runner up for subject of the year, SharePoint 2010.  Now Visual Studio did have a slight advantage as both the 2008 and 2012 versions of the software were still being taught and in demand. 

Windows 7, Project Management and System Center all finished pretty dead even in a respectable third place.  System Center, however, didn’t really get its legs until the second half of 2012, and it’s been the most popular class over the last couple of months.  I look for this trend to continue into 2013 giving System Center a great chance to be our most popular class next year.  It was a pretty good year for Windows Server  as well, although most of that was the 2008 version.  It looks like Windows Server 2012 could be pretty big next year, and another solid contender.
